摘要
本文讨论了镗刀头微量位移的实现及其信号传输方式,提出了一种光电控制电致伸缩微位移镗刀头执行系统,实验结果表明该系统补偿精度满足要求。
The realization of tiny displacement of boring cutter head and the way of displacement signal transmission are discussed in this paper. An executive system of electric- expanding and contracting tiny displacement of boring cutter head, which is electrophoto controlled, is proposed. The result of experiment shows that compensating accuracy of the system is satisfactory.
